Melissa C. Fedosh OTR, RYT

I have been an Occupational Therapist for over 17 years and a yoga teacher for over 7 year. I am currently employed at Bedminster School District and have worked in many public and private schools such as: Bound Brook School District, Morris-Union Jointure Commission, Summit Speech School, Cranford Public Schools, Millburn Public Schools, Scotch Plains / Fanwood Public Schools, Therapeutic Rehabilitation Services and Union & Somerset County Educational Services Commissions.

Throughout my career, I attended many training courses and workshops on: Sensory Integration, NDT, Handwriting, Respiration & Breathing, Kinesiotaping, Listening Program, Vision Screenings/Therapy and Children’s Yoga, and she is currently a certified yoga teacher. I presented a one-half day in-service to the teachers at the UCESC on Fine Motor Development and Sensory Integration and 2 one-half day in-services for UCESC’s non-public school principals on Occupational Therapy…What Is It?, The 12th Annual Reading Recovery Conference sponsored by Rutgers University on What Does Sensory Integration Dysfunction Look Like In The Classroom? and for The Baby Om Teacher Training on Social Emotional and Sensory Development of Infants. I have also provided many in-services within the school districts I have work for, as well as presenting twice to the LDA of Scotch Plains / Fanwood on Sensory Integration. I am also a co-founder of the Northern-Central NJ Pediatric Special Interest Group where I have presented on yoga.

I enjoy continuing my education by attending frequent workshops and conferences, and currently obtaining my master at Quinnipiac University and share that information with parents and colleagues. In addition, I enjoy working with children of all ages and being involved with their parents.
